This is what I started with, a pile of wood pallets. I knew I wanted to do two. One taller and thinner one, and one standard short and plump one.
pumpkin-shape-on-wood-pallets

 

I drew a pumpkin on the pallets, free hand and easy. Pumpkins are natural, so perfectly round was not a priority.
cutting-wood-for-pallets
Setting one pallet up and securing it. Then using a jig saw and sawing over drawn out line.
pumpkin-shape
I also drew and cut out a pumpkin stem.
wood-cut-into-pumpkin-shape
Here is how the stem will sit on the back of the pumpkin.
 adding-back-to-wood-pallet-pumpkin

 

Using a thinner cut piece of wood and placing it along the back of the pumpkin. This is what will connect the individual pallets. You can also use wood glue for this part instead. 
nailing-into-wood
Air nail time! By nailing this long board to the back it secured it enough to be sturdy.
primer-paint-on-pumpkin
Once they were connected it is time to paint. I used a primer first because the wood pallets were different colored. Then using a bright orange spray paint, I painted the pumpkin. I left the stem as the natural wood color.
adding-green-string
Once done I found this green wire and decided to add some fun and color to the pumpkins. Then to add the whimsical and fun to the pumpkins I twisted it around my finger to make it be a spiral. As pumpkins stems are naturally, of course!
details-to-wood-pallet-pumpkins
It now has a whimsical appearance of the leaves on a pumpkin.
